黑狐家游戏

简要说明数据仓库与数据库的联系与区别,简要说明数据仓库与数据库的联系与区别

欧气 5 0

数据仓库与数据库的联系与区别

一、引言

在当今数字化时代,数据已成为企业和组织的重要资产,为了有效地管理和利用这些数据,数据仓库和数据库应运而生,虽然它们都用于存储和管理数据,但在设计目标、数据结构、数据更新等方面存在着显著的区别,本文将简要说明数据仓库与数据库的联系与区别,帮助读者更好地理解这两个概念。

二、数据仓库与数据库的联系

1、数据存储

数据仓库和数据库都是用于存储数据的技术,它们可以存储各种类型的数据,如结构化数据、半结构化数据和非结构化数据。

2、数据管理

数据仓库和数据库都需要进行数据管理,包括数据的存储、备份、恢复、安全等方面。

3、数据分析

数据仓库和数据库都可以用于数据分析,数据仓库通常用于支持决策支持系统(DSS)和联机分析处理(OLAP),而数据库则通常用于支持事务处理系统(TPS)和联机事务处理(OLTP)。

三、数据仓库与数据库的区别

1、设计目标

数据仓库的设计目标是为了支持决策支持和数据分析,而数据库的设计目标是为了支持事务处理和数据存储。

2、数据结构

数据仓库的数据结构通常是多维的,而数据库的数据结构通常是关系型的。

3、数据更新

数据仓库的数据通常是静态的,而数据库的数据通常是动态的。

4、数据来源

数据仓库的数据通常来自多个数据源,而数据库的数据通常来自单一数据源。

5、数据处理

数据仓库的数据处理通常是批量处理,而数据库的数据处理通常是实时处理。

四、数据仓库与数据库的应用场景

1、数据仓库的应用场景

数据仓库通常用于支持决策支持和数据分析,如市场分析、销售预测、客户关系管理等。

2、数据库的应用场景

数据库通常用于支持事务处理和数据存储,如银行交易、电子商务、企业资源规划等。

五、结论

数据仓库和数据库虽然都用于存储和管理数据,但在设计目标、数据结构、数据更新等方面存在着显著的区别,在实际应用中,需要根据具体的需求和场景选择合适的技术,随着数据量的不断增加和数据处理需求的不断变化,数据仓库和数据库也在不断发展和演进,以更好地满足用户的需求。

标签: #数据仓库 #数据库 #联系 #区别

黑狐家游戏
  • 评论列表

留言评论